WebChinese Table Manners. China is country of courtesy. According to the traditional Chinese etiquette, there are strict rules about people’s daily life, like the way of walking, standing, … WebThe saying “乡人饮酒,杖者出,斯出矣” means that when Confucius drank with his townsmen, he would leave the table only after those older than him left. Such “etiquette” reflects the strict hierarchy in the ancient Chinese society. There is another saying in The Analects of Confucius, “有盛馔,必变色而作 ...
